正文
js实现vue组件,vue js创建组件
小程序:扫一扫查出行
【扫一扫了解最新限行尾号】
复制小程序
【扫一扫了解最新限行尾号】
复制小程序
Vue3_15(全局组件,局部组件,递归组件)
1、vue中的全局组件指的是可以在应用程序中的任何位置使用的组件,而局部组件指的是未在全局组件中注册的组件,因此只能使用于局部。在Vue中组件的出现是为了拆分Vue实例的代码量,让我们以不同的组件来划分不同的功能模块。
2、Vue 的递归组件是指一个组件在其模板中调用自身,形成树形结构。在 Vue 中,可以使用递归组件来实现树形菜单、目录等场景。
3、因为上下级的关系的一致性,爷孙组件通信的方案也适用于 父子组件通信 ,只需要把爷孙关系换成父子关系即可。
4、创建一个父组件,该组件包含要继承的方法和属性。创建一个子组件,该组件继承父组件并重写要重写的方法。在其代码中,通过extends关键字将ParentComponent继承到ChildComponent中。
5、Vue3官网 在线源码编译地址 setup 是所有 Composition API 的容器,值为一个函数。
Vue.js组件通信中的几种姿势具体分析
第二步:创建了 EventBus ,接下来你需要做到的就是在你的组件中加载它,并且调用同一个方法,就如你在父子组件中互相传递消息一样。
多级组件嵌套需要传递数据时,通常使用的方法是通过vuex。但如果仅仅是传递数据,而不做中间处理,使用 vuex 处理,未免有点大材小用。
在子组件中,定义一个props,存放一个属性‘msg’.在父组件模板的子组件中添加该props属性,属性值是父组件的msg 现在可以在子组件中使用数据msg,像普通data数据那样使用。
长连接:WebSocket采用长连接的方式,使得客户端和服务端之间可以保持长时间的通讯,而不需要频繁地建立和关闭连接。在Vue.js中,实现WebSocket通信的步骤如下:在Vue.js应用程序中引入WebSocket库,如Socket.IO。
插槽语法是vue实现的内容分发api 适合复合组件开发,在通用组件库的开发中大量使用。
VUE中如何构建js调用的全局组件
1、定义全局插件 pluginHaha.js Vue.js 的插件应当有一个公开方法 install 。
2、一般在vue中,有很多vue组件,这些组件每个都是一个文件。都可能需要引用到相同模块(或者插件)。我们不想每个文件都import 一次模块。
3、vue引入js文件的方法有三种分别是:在vue-cli webpack全局中引入jquery,通过vue组件来引入js文件,通过单vue页面引用内部js文件。
如何正确使用Vue.js的组件
另外一个情况是,我们可能需要在一个嵌套了很多层的子组件里面触发 modal。这种情况下,你应该把 modal 放在根组件里面,然后从子组件触发一个事件上去。
使用vue.js构造modal组件的方法是使用 v-model 指令:v-model 指令在表单控件元素上创建双向数据绑定。根据控件类型它自动选取正确的方法更新元素。
在Vue.js中使用jquery插件需要利用 ProvidePlugin导入jquery全局库。在build/webpack.dev.conf.js和build/webpack.prod.conf.js中配置即可。
接触vue是做手机端app,对数据进行页面渲染 vue属于JavaScriptMVVM库,它是以数据驱动和组件化的思想构建的。之前用jQuery操作DOM,需要手动操作DOM,而vue是数据驱动,无需手动操作DOM。
function.jsmethod(animation).if(animation){animation();}}。
什么是组件组件 (Component) 是 Vue.js 最强大的功能之一。组件可以扩展 HTML 元素,封装可重用的代码。组件用法组件需要注册后才可以使用,注册有全局注册和局部注册两种方式。
如何使用vue.js构造modal组件
使用vue.js构造modal组件的方法是使用 v-model 指令:v-model 指令在表单控件元素上创建双向数据绑定。根据控件类型它自动选取正确的方法更新元素。
挂一个快捷方法,用时创建一个弹层,用完销毁。
// 使用默认样式 import vuejs-dialog/dist/vuejs-dialog.min.cssVue.use(VuejsDialog)在组件中使用弹窗并添加内容。
js实现vue组件的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于vue js创建组件、js实现vue组件的信息别忘了在本站进行查找喔。